Pain Specialist Dr. Jack Berndt Joins Pinnacle Pain Center

Pain management specialist Jack Berndt, MD, has joined Pinnacle Pain Center in Kennewick, Wash., according to a Bend Bulletin report.

Board certified in anesthesiology, Dr. Berndt specializes in the use of interventional spine and joint procedures and multi-modality medical management. He received his medical degree from the University of South Dakota in Vermilion.
